Output 8d5a6f2362d3e38aeee5a1e8c5f3f78d10725c03877d22e8ff5afbdf9c64543e:1

value
2489997754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3b066aa40c439a76821936423d7845f201977a OP_EQUAL
address
3BeaHaynhhKEjs1RVWuutvcNUCd7QDMKQ7
transaction
8d5a6f2362d3e38aeee5a1e8c5f3f78d10725c03877d22e8ff5afbdf9c64543e
spent
true